커뮤니티

예비신호음

프로필 이미지
맘속의행복
2026-02-12 10:24:06
87
글번호 230535
답변완료

안녕하세요.

신호캔들이 완성되기 전, 캔들이 진행되는 도중 진입조건을 만족하면 예비신호음이 나도록 수식을 만들어 봤는데, 문제는 한 캔들당 발생하는 신호음의 수를 제한하는 것이 안되고 계속해서 신호음이 발생합니다. 아래의 수식에서 예비신호음이 1번 내지 2번만 발생할 수 있도록 도와주세요.

감사합니다.


Input : MaxSounds(1);

Var: SoundCount(0);


If Index != Index[1] Then

{

SoundCount = 0;

}




If CrossUp(ma(C,5),ma(C,20))


and (DayIndex >= 4)

and (Time < 151000)


Then

{

If SoundCount < MaxSounds Then

{

PlaySound("C:\Windows\Media\보낸 호출.wav"); // 예비 경보음

SoundCount = SoundCount + 1;

}


Buy("매수", OnClose, Def, 1);

}

시스템
답변 1
프로필 이미지

예스스탁 예스스탁 답변

2026-02-12 14:34:03

안녕하세요 예스스탁입니다. 문의하신 내용은 가능하지 않습니다. 수식으로 봉 미완성시 발생횟수가 카운트가 가능하지 않습니다. 도움을 드리지 못해 죄송합니다. 새해 복 많이 받으시고 즐거운 명절 보내시기 바랍니다.